The Men’s P6 Logo ResponsibiliTee is a laid-back classic you can wear anywhere, from long days in the hills to relaxed evenings on the sofa. It’s Patagonia’s lowest-carbon-footprint T-shirt, made entirely from recycled fabric scraps and plastic bottles to reduce the need for virgin materials. Fair Trade Certified sewn, it also ensures the people who made it earn a fair wage.
The versatile crewneck design pairs effortlessly with anything, while ribbing at the neck and taped shoulder seams keep the fit comfortable and reliable wear after wear. Finished with a straight hem that works just as well tucked as untucked, it’s a soft, everyday essential you’ll reach for again and again.
